Amarna O45.1: Investigating an Ancient Egyptian Vitreous Materials Industry

Armarna site O45.1 is believed to be the earliest glassworks so far known anywhere in the world. It has been under investigation since 1993, and the current project will see it to publication. The project will bring together the various strands of archaeological, experimental and scientific evidence to throw important new light on the question of ancient Egyptian glass, faience and pottery manufacture by revealing the technological processes used by the Pharaoh Akenaten's craftsmen at this small industrial estate in the 14th century B.C.
